Friday, October 30, 2009

Rosa Acosta x Terry Richardson ! Now with Video !

Quick but umm, viral video from over at SupremeNewYork. What a crazy looking bitch. Although I'm gonna have to agree w/ Lan and say she does have a manly face. Honestly, it's that ass.

